In February, Vanilla Ice revealed that the 5.0 had completed a four-year restoration, which cost him a lot of money. After more than two decades of use or abuse, the pony car might have fallen into a sorry state. But since Vanilla Ice loves 5.0 so much, he didn't seem to bother spending $150,000 on to restore the 5.0 into a near pristine state.

A music video for "Ice Ice Baby" was produced for $5000. [22] [23] The video was financed by Van Winkle's manager, Tommy Quon, and shot on the roof of a warehouse in Dallas , Texas. [24] In the video, Van Winkle is shown rapping the lyrics while he and others dance to the song.
